Currently NX10, TC11.1.2.3
Right now all our title block data is manually entered, so people type in the name they "want" (there are standards) for the signoff block.
E.g. I would be "KG AKERBOOM"
Standard is:
- first 2 initials + last name
- all uppercase
For some users, they add "JR" (junior) or "III" (the 3rd) or whatever, or an extra initial, or other variations as needed/accepted by configuration management.
We are trying to move to a more automated block, filled out using workflows or TC properties, etc. and I'd like to use Teamcenter data, but....
1) My username is "kakerboo" (which, compared to the standard, is missing an initial and space, last name truncated, also not all uppercase)
2) There's another TC property/??? (I'm not sure the technical term) that shows "Akerboom, Ken" (which, compared to the standard, is not first initial, missing middle initial, also not all uppercase)
Also note neither of these allow the user to modify their "name" (e.g. to add "JR").
What do other companies do for this?
- Use TC username (which is unique) "as is" and ignore the other issues?
..... - side issue, do you make your TC usernames UPPERCASE?
- Use the other TC property, "as is" and ignore the other issues?
- Set the other TC "property" (or whatever) to "KG AKERBOOM", instead of "Akerboom, Ken"?
- Add a property (or ???) to user accounts to store the "KG AKERBOOM" version? (if so, do you make it user-editable?)
- Something else?
